Welcome to O7 Services

Spring Framework

O7services > Spring Framework

Spring framework is an open source Java platform that provides comprehensive infrastructure support for developing robust Java applications very easily and very rapidly. Spring framework was initially written by Rod Johnson and was first released under the Apache 2.0 license in June 2003. This tutorial has been written based on Spring Framework version 4.1.6 released in Mar 2015.Spring framework is used to develop software application. It has lot of components at the same time it provides different functionalities. Spring Components are: Spring Model View Controller (MVC): MVC helps for app development, Spring Core: It provides Inversion of Control (IOC) or dependency Injection, Spring Transaction Management: It provides transaction management for apps, Data Access Framework: It provides data or information management functionality.

Course Details

Description

Duration: 120 days ( 240 hour)

Syllabus: Click here to download

Objectives

Develop enterprise Application using POZO(Classes)

Spring provide easy to understand code

make j2EE development easy.

Spring helps structure whole applications in a consistent, productive manner.

Prerequisites

Basic programming knowledge.

Basic Programming knowledge of java.

Knowledge of Advance Java.

Advance Level

SPRING BOOT

Spring Boot is designed to get you up and running as quickly as possible, with minimal upfront configuration of Spring. Spring Boot takes an opinionated view of building production- ready applications.

SPRING MVC

A Spring MVC is a java framework which is used to build web applications. It follows the Model- View- Controller design pattern. It implements all the basic features of a core spring framework like Inversion of Control, Dependency Injection.

SPRING SECURITY

Spring security is a lightweight security framework that provides authentication and authorization support in order to secure spring-based application. It integrates well with spring MVC and comes bundled with popular security algorithm implementations.